King's Quarters, HMS Unity , The Elysium Main Fleet
King Heath Valhoun, First King of The Elysium Empire, sat behind a cherry wood desk, stained black and then glossed over with resin. The desk was facing the main entrance to the wide, 30ft x 90ft room. The walls were plain gray durasteel apart from a few portraits, and gifts given to The King. This was the closest thing to a throne room he would have for several more months...when it was predicted that The Empire would be organized enough to take a cluster of planets around Sluis Van. It wasn't much, but when an entire Empire was composed of several hundred civilian and military ships, one nice room inside a heavily modified Victory-I Star Destroyer was significant.

Today was going to be an easy day. Only a few meetings were arranged for the day, mostly reports, and simple tasks. This was much contrary to just 24 hours ago when he had met military leaders, and, immediately after, Arken Dobson to discuss the collapse of The Sith Empire, and the evident upcoming defeat of The Bryn'adul. He had made the decision to reallocate funding to prepare for the reconstruction of the devastated worlds under The Bryn.

In just a few moments, A Jewlcrafter was going to meet The King to discuss business. Heath didn't know the person's name, species, backstory, or really anything about them. Most likely it was a grateful refugee that wanted to gift him something as a thanks for giving them a place to live. Regardless of the person's reasons for being here, Heath planned to have them construct something for his new daughter-in-law, Loreena Arenais-Valhoun. Hopefully his offer would be accepted.
